Sense and Sensibility is primarily a Romance Novel, a work of Literary Realism, and a classic example of a Comedy of Manners, all written by Jane Austen during the Regency era. It explores love, marriage, and social conventions through the contrasting personalities of the Dashwood sisters, Elinor (sense) and Marianne (sensibility).
